The Strategic Account Executive (also referred to as “SAE”) is a sales representative responsible for driving new business acquisition, enterprise growth, and market expansion within assigned centers and/or geographic regions. This role is hunter-focused, prioritizing revenue growth, competitive displacement, and long-term client value over traditional account maintenance. The SAE serves as a consultative partner, aligning occupational health solutions with client business objectives and collaborating closely to unlock sustainable account growth and long-term mutual success.
The SAE works closely with clients, Center Managers, and Sales Operations to identify high-value opportunities, recapture lost business, and deliver an exceptional client experience from first contact through onboarding. Success is measured by pipeline development, new revenue generation, and sustained market penetration, driven by new leads, wallet share, and referral sources.
Schedule: Monday through Friday, 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M
Compensation: Starting range $71,000.00 to $80,000.00 annually. Exact compensation may vary based on skills, experience, and location.
Territory: Soledad, Templeton, and King City centers.
Agile Occupational Medicine is a leading occupational medicine group with a network of 42 centers dedicated to providing comprehensive healthcare services to businesses and their employees across California and Yuma, Arizona. We specialize in ensuring the health and well‑being of workers through a range of medical services, including work injury care and employer services.
